I’m fairly pleased with the rate of publishes in the last three months or so, but I can’t help notice that almost all of it is geared at combat (loot, GCW, etc.) and there hasn’t been anything implemented (or even proposed) that is a positive for the crafting community. Many of the fine crafters that I used to work with have left the game altogether, which makes it lonely as a artisan and puts more pressure on the dedicated crafters left in the game.


As a Droid Engineer since beta, I am now just going through the motions in the game, usually just logging in to complete orders and fill vendors before I log off to play a fun game. DEs haven’t gotten any new schematics since April of 2004, and many of the crafting professions have gone even longer. I don’t want to change professions because I am one of the last and most recognizable in my craft, and players depend on me to supply BH droids and other droid items. I can’t just shift to combat since being a DE also requires Master Artisan to be effective, and Master Merchant to make money, so skill points are at a premium.


I realize that crafters are the vast minority in the game, but their survival is crucial to the gameplay of combatants as well. We all hear the stories of frustration that players tell about not being able to find crafted goods like they used to, but no one seems to be concerned about making the game fun for crafters (other than crafters, of course). With that, here are a few ideas to bring back a little bit of fun for artisans:


New/Improved Schematics

This is the most important thing, in my opinion. Having new things to craft opens up not only new markets, but it gives crafters something to look for in new resources and such. In the same vein, existing schematics need to be looked at and adjusted comparatively. It makes no sense that some subcomponents of droids take more components themselves than an entire vehicle, which only uses big blocks of metal!


NPC Crafting Orders/Quests

Instead of generic artisan missions through a terminal, it would be more immersive and interesting to get profession-specific missions that yield profession-specific loot. My idea is to add missions to NPC trainers, so that you can customize the mission for a specific profession. Imagine a Master Weaponsmith being able to go to a weaponsmith trainer, get a mission to craft something that meets a minimum specification, and receive a mounted laser rifle display to hang in his shop. The possibilities are endless!


Improved Sales Tracking/Vendor Interface

There are lots of ideas for these on the Merchant board, so I won’t go into a lot of detail. The main points to make the crafting professions less cumbersome in this field are to allow quick and easy relisting ability on vendors, and some sort of in-game tracking that does what the third-party Merchant’s Friend does separately.


Contests/Rankings

Just as progress in the Galactic Civil War battles are tracked and reported, how about a planet- or galaxy-wide measure of the top crafters in each profession, based on vendor sales? It may be motivating for crafters to maintain their place in the standings, be it for status or even increased sales.


Galactic Civil War Interaction

Not just crafting factional equipment (which is a must), but rewarding factional crafters in real ways for contributing to their cause in the war. Perhaps awarding a small amount of faction points along with XP for the building of a factional item, or having factional NPCs award crafters for crafting missions they give out.


There are many more ideas out there, and the crafting profession boards are even more detailed with specific ideas to enhance their gaming experience. Basically, I just think that we crafters need a visible effort made to keep us logging in and having fun when we do.
